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Peninsular Pocket Mouse | Semiplumbeous Hawk |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Accipitriformes (Hawks & Eagles) |
| Family | Heteromyidae | Accipitridae (Hawks & Eagles) |
| Genus | Chaetodipus | Leucopternis |
| Species | Chaetodipus rudinoris | Leucopternis plumbeus |
